Understanding the Implications of Elevated Carbon Dioxide Levels in Your Body

What Does It Mean When Your Carbon Dioxide Levels Are High?


High carbon dioxide (CO2) levels in the body can be a cause for concern and require careful consideration. This condition, known as hypercapnia, occurs when there is an excess of CO2 in the bloodstream, which can affect overall health and lead to various physiological effects. Understanding the implications of elevated CO2 levels can help individuals grasp its significance and the potential health risks associated with it.


The human body produces carbon dioxide as a byproduct of metabolism. After cells use oxygen to generate energy, CO2 is formed and transported to the lungs, where it is exhaled. Typically, the body maintains a delicate balance of gases through the respiratory and circulatory systems. However, when CO2 levels rise, it can indicate a disruption in this balance, often due to inadequate respiration or underlying medical conditions.


Several factors can contribute to high CO2 levels in the body. For instance, respiratory illnesses such as chronic obstructive pulmonary disease (COPD), pneumonia, or asthma can impair lung function and reduce the ability to expel CO2 effectively. Additionally, neuromuscular disorders can hinder the muscles responsible for breathing, leading to carbon dioxide retention. Obesity hypoventilation syndrome, where excessive weight affects breathing patterns, is another contributing factor.


High CO2 levels can lead to several symptoms that vary in severity. Early signs may include headaches, dizziness, confusion, and shortness of breath. As CO2 levels continue to rise, more severe symptoms can manifest, such as increased heart rate, tremors, and even loss of consciousness in extreme cases. Long-term exposure to elevated CO2 levels can result in more severe health complications, including respiratory failure and cognitive decline.

Monitoring CO2 levels is crucial, particularly for individuals with existing respiratory conditions. Healthcare professionals use various methods to measure blood gas levels, typically through arterial blood gas analysis, which assesses oxygen, carbon dioxide, and other necessary components in the bloodstream. This information helps clinicians make informed decisions regarding treatment and management strategies for patients.


Treatment of high carbon dioxide levels primarily focuses on addressing the underlying cause. For individuals with respiratory diseases, management may involve bronchodilators, corticosteroids, or supplemental oxygen to improve lung function and facilitate CO2 elimination. In more severe cases, mechanical ventilation might be necessary to support breathing and restore the proper balance of gases in the body.


Prevention also plays a vital role, especially for individuals prone to respiratory problems. Maintaining a healthy lifestyle, which includes regular exercise, a balanced diet, and avoiding smoking, can significantly improve lung health. Additionally, avoiding exposure to environmental pollutants and allergens can also help in keeping CO2 levels within a normal range.


In conclusion, high carbon dioxide levels in the body signal potential health issues that require attention. Understanding the causes, recognizing the symptoms, and seeking appropriate medical intervention can mitigate the risks associated with hypercapnia. By fostering awareness and encouraging proactive health measures, individuals can work towards maintaining optimal lung function and overall well-being.
